    New Game Lineup for PS Plus Members in April 2026

    Sony has announced the new games that PS Plus users can get for the month of April in 2026. The update includes three exciting titles that will be accessible to subscribers under the Essential, Extra, and Premium plans. This announcement brought anticipation among gamers eager to explore fresh adventures and challenges.

    Highlights of the Month: Lords of the Fallen

    The main attraction this month is Lords of the Fallen, a game which was already leaked before its official reveal. This dark fantasy RPG casts you as a Dark Crusader, with the mission of stopping a demon god resurrection. The game boasts a huge connected world, fierce boss fights and fast-paced, tough combat mechanics. Many classes and a broad array of weapons allow players to craft their own unique styles as they advance in the game.

    Classic Remastered Collection: Tomb Raider I-III

    Another title to watch for is the Tomb Raider I-III Remastered collection. This bundle revamps the first three Tomb Raider titles with improved graphics and still gives the option to switch back to the classic visuals. It includes every expansion and secret level, along with a new Challenge Mode with modifiers and unlockable costumes for Lara Croft, adding even more playability.

    Sword Art Online: Fractured Daydream

    Completing the line-up is Sword Art Online Fractured Daydream, a game emphasizing cooperative play. In this game, friends team up to face formidable enemies, which gives you thrilling multiplayer raids. It features characters from different parts of the Sword Art Online universe, making it a fun multiplayer experience that supports big group battles.

    Sony is likely to soon announce the next set of free games for PlayStation Plus in April 2026. Interestingly, it seems that one game has already been revealed ahead of the official announcement.

    Leak Details

    This information comes from Billbil-kun, who is known for accurately predicting PS Plus game lineups prior to their official release. Based on their recent report, it appears that Lords of the Fallen will be included in the lineup for April 2026.

    Game Overview

    For those unfamiliar, Lords of the Fallen is an action RPG set in a dark fantasy universe, featuring a vast and interconnected world. Players can delve into two parallel worlds: the realm of the living and the realm of the dead, both filled with unique enemies, pathways, and hidden treasures.

    The combat is quick-paced and demanding, offering a variety of weapons and magic skills. Players have the option to choose from different classes, allowing them to customize their playstyle by enhancing their stats and equipment. The game includes epic boss battles and enables online co-op play, so players can tackle the campaign together.

    Availability Information

    As per the leak, Lords of the Fallen will be available for Essential, Extra, and Premium members starting on April 7, and players can claim it until May 5.     The Epic Games Store is currently offering two games for free on PC and macOS. This deal will last until Thursday, and one of these games is also accessible for gamers on Android and iOS. As the holiday season approaches, Epic Games has revived its Mystery Game promotion strategy.

    Possible Mystery Game Reveal

    A leaker known as u/MeguminShiro suggested yesterday that the Mystery Game might be Lords of the Fallen (curr. $29.97 on Amazon), which is an action RPG released by Deck13 and CI Games in 2023, serving as a follow-up to the 2014 title of the same name. Following this, the Epic Games Store posted a puzzling teaser on X, which we have included below.

    Theories from the Community

    From this teaser, several users on Reddit and X have speculated that the first Mystery Game from Epic could be Saros. Developed by the same team behind Returnal and set to be published by Sony Interactive Entertainment, Saros is presently a PS5 exclusive. However, given the success of Returnal, it seems likely that Saros will also come to PC.

    As God of War and Lords of the Fallen 2 have been eliminated as possibilities, Divinity Original Sin 3 has emerged as another potential option at this time. Epic is expected to unveil its Mystery Game during The Game Awards, which will take place on December 11 at 13:00 UTC. This means that their initial holiday giveaway might actually turn out to be a brand new release.
